Privacy, Confidentiality and Data Sharing Committee May 24, 2005

Background and Mission  Formed Dec. 9, 2002  Mission  represent public health and health services research interests on privacy issues  address balancing patient privacy and confidentiality with the need for useful data for public health and research  Focus on priorities related to privacy and data standardization including implementation of the HIPAA privacy rule

Member Organizations  CDC/NCHS  NIH  HRSA  AHRQ  NAHDO  eHealth Initiative  CA Office of Statewide Health Planning & Development  State and local health departments in KS, IL, TX, OH, OK, NE  Workgroup for the Computerization of Behavioral Health & Human Services Records  National Cancer Institute  Midwest Center for HIPAA Education  AcademyHealth  Fox Systems

Accomplishments Finalized local health privacy case studies under a grant from HRSA; most posted Revisited privacy committee function and role Expanded role to include security Participate in ongoing national efforts regarding privacy

Local Health Privacy Case Studies Developing case studies of local health departments to help public health entities determine when and how the HIPAA privacy regulation applies Interviews with health departments of various sizes in Washington State, New Jersey, North Carolina Potential for creating a broader guidance document similar to those created by CDC and NIH

Revise Privacy Committee Role Proposal to transition to a leadership forum to create a public sector privacy network GOALS discuss, investigate, and propose solutions to privacy issues collect and create documents, materials, and other resources to aid privacy activities and further privacy practice coordinate, collaborate, and partner with privacy leaders and on key privacy projects evolve privacy standards and practices

CDC White Papers Participate in developing a series of white papers related to privacy and public data resources funded and directed by CDC and NAPHSIS Papers under development: HIPAA Privacy and Discharge Data Sets HIPAA Privacy and Quality Measurement/ Patient Safety Data Sets HIPAA Privacy and Vital Record Data Sets HIPAA Privacy and Medicaid-PH Data Partnerships

In Process Identify and make available resources to help public health entities with HIPAA privacy Revising and updating privacy websites, adding some websites on security Adding individual state sites on privacy Preparing to solicit existing privacy and security materials and tools from Consortium members that can be made publicly available on the Consortium website

Future Activity Continue to identify and investigate local health, public health and health services research privacy issues Gather, review and post privacy materials Plan for development of additional tools, FAQs, and resources to assist privacy compliance efforts Continue working with NCVHS to ensure that the privacy rule, while protecting confidentiality, works for public health

Privacy Issues Barriers to data reporting and data sharing Burden of accounting for public health and research disclosures Issues around hybrid entity status Application of HIPAA privacy to public health and other programs within a wholly covered entity that do not perform covered functions or perform multiple functions Understanding HIPAA and state law intersections Others……?
